Church Directory New York Elmhurst New Life Fellowship Church - Elmhurst Campus

New Life Fellowship Church - Elmhurst Campus

Quick Info
8210 Queens Blvd
Elmhurst, NY, 11373
Holiness, Christ Mssn Alliance
718-424-0122